What should you consider before selling your laundromat?

If you want to sell your laundromat, there are a few things you should think about before making the decision. Before selling, ask yourself:

Is my business profitable? When trying to decide whether to sell now or later, it may be helpful to consider how much money your business is actually bringing in. If not, you very well could struggle when it comes time to find a buyer; buyers will likely want proof that you’re running an efficient operation before they consider purchasing your company. Think about it and how you can change this aspect of your business – for example, by cutting costs or considering other revenue streams.

How do you tell your employees you are selling the business?

When you tell your employees that you are selling the business, it’s important to be sensitive to their reactions. Depending on how much they have invested in the laundromat, your staff may be feeling anxious or even angry!

To help alleviate some of this stress and tension, try using phrases like “the company is being sold” instead of referring to “you’re losing your job.” It would be best if you also tried to avoid “going behind their backs,” as this will likely make them feel betrayed. Instead, talk to them about the changes – and even consider having a special meeting where you address any questions or concerns they have!

Do you know what assets your business has to offer?

If you’re not sure what your laundromat’s best assets are, ask yourself these questions:

  • How many washers and dryers do you have?
  • What types of machines or technologies do you offer customers?
  • How does your customer base compare to other nearby laundries in the area?

If you’re struggling with this aspect of selling your business, consider talking to someone more experienced. For example, if you have an accountant, they may be able to help!

What can a business broker help me with?

A business broker can help you with every step when it comes to selling your laundromat. For example, they will assess the value of your business in order to find a buyer at the best price. They can also help create an advertisement for interested parties.

If you decide to sell your laundromat through a business broker, they may be able to save you money by marketing and advertising your business using their expertise. This way, potential buyers around town will know that you’re open to offers.
